Four days in the village of the Castelli di Jesi between glasses of Verdicchio, music, and tradition
Perched at over 400 meters on the hills overlooking the Vallesina valley, the small village of Staffolo, in the province of Ancona, has always been considered one of the prime locations for Verdicchio dei Castelli di Jesi, the great white wine of the Marche region. Every year, towards the end of August, the streets and squares of the historic center fill with stalls, wine glasses, and music for the Festa del Verdicchio, one of the longest-standing and most beloved food and wine events in the region. In 2026, the event will mark its 61st edition, confirming a tradition that dates back to the 1960s.
The heart of the festival is, of course, the wine. Along the food and wine route that winds through the village, local wineries offer their Verdicchio, while FISAR sommeliers guide visitors through guided tastings, organized by district, to discover the different interpretations of this grape variety. Piazza Leopardi becomes the focal point for tasting experiences, complemented by food stalls offering Marche regional cuisine paired with the local white wine.
Beyond the wine, the Festa del Verdicchio is four days of widespread entertainment: live concerts, shows, exhibitions, artisan displays, and cultural events liven up every corner of the town until late at night. Recent editions have included live music in the squares, events for families and children like the Verdicchio Bike, and guided tours aboard vintage Fiat 500s through the vineyards of the Castelli di Jesi. Also not to be missed is the Museum of Wine and Peasant Art, with its adjoining wine shop, which preserves the memory of the region's rural heritage.
The festival is also the perfect opportunity to visit Staffolo, a walled gem nestled in the Marche hills, and the surrounding vineyard landscape. The event, with free admission, is organized with the support of the Municipality of Staffolo and is now a fixture on the Marche summer calendar, attracting wine enthusiasts and curious visitors from all over the region and beyond.
The 61st Festa del Verdicchio takes place in Staffolo (AN) from Friday, August 21 to Monday, August 24, 2026. As tradition dictates, the historic center hosts the food and wine route with local wineries, guided tastings by FISAR sommeliers, food stalls offering Marche cuisine, live concerts, exhibitions, and artisan displays. Piazza Leopardi is the central hub for tastings. The event has free admission.

The 61st edition is scheduled from August 21 to 24, 2026, in the historic center of Staffolo (AN).
Staffolo is located in the hinterland of Ancona, in the hills of the Castelli di Jesi. By car: take the Ancona Nord or Jesi exit from the A14 motorway (SS76), then follow provincial roads towards Staffolo. The nearest train station is Jesi, from which you can continue by car or local bus.
Free admission. Guided tastings and some activities may require a contribution or reservation.
